Is drinking porridge good for the stomach and intestines?
Drinking porridge is generally beneficial for the gastrointestinal tract and can help nourish the stomach. The detailed explanation is as follows:
Porridge is a liquid food that is easily digested by the body, reducing the burden on the intestines. Drinking an appropriate amount of porridge usually helps protect the stomach and can relieve gastric discomfort. Moreover, porridge contains a large amount of water, which helps replenish fluids lost by the body after consumption and can also alleviate constipation.
